Stable-structure sound box
Technical Field
The utility model relates to a sound box, in particular to a sound box with a stable structure.

Detailed Description
The present utility model will be further described in detail with reference to the accompanying drawings and specific embodiments, which are only a few embodiments of the utility model, and other embodiments, which are not inventive to those skilled in the art, are contemplated as falling within the scope of the utility model.
As shown in fig. 1 and 2, a sound box with stable structure comprises a shell 1, a front cover 15, a rear cover 5 and a hanging ring 12, wherein the front cover 15 and the rear cover 5 are respectively covered on the front side and the rear side of the shell 1, and the hanging ring 12 is arranged on the right upper part of the shell 1 and used for penetrating a hanging rope.
As shown in fig. 2, a diaphragm hole 14 is formed in the middle of the rear cover 5, and a diaphragm 4 is arranged inside the diaphragm hole 14; a horn hole 16 is formed in the middle of the front cover 15, and a horn 11 is arranged in the horn hole 16; in order to strengthen the steadiness of vibrating diaphragm 4 and loudspeaker 11, be equipped with support frame 2 between vibrating diaphragm 4 and loudspeaker 11, the inboard looks lock of rear end and the back lid 5 of support frame 2, the front end of support frame 2 is equipped with support column 13, the outer end top of support column 13 is in the back of loudspeaker 11.
As shown in fig. 2, in order to prevent the horn 11 from being collided by foreign objects, a protection net 9 is disposed on the outer side of the front cover 15, and the protection net 9 is pressed on the front cover 15 through a pressing ring 10.
As shown in fig. 2, for convenience in operation and control of the sound box, the main board 3 is mounted on the inner side of the top of the casing 1, the key board groove 17 is arranged on the outer side of the top, the key board 7 is mounted in the key board groove 17, a plurality of sockets and control keys are arranged on the main board 3, the plurality of sockets are opened backward through the rear cover, and the plurality of control keys are mounted in a matched manner with the key board 7 through the key board groove 17.
As shown in fig. 2, a battery 8 is mounted at the bottom of the inner side of the housing 1, and the battery 8 is used for supplying power to the main board.
The main board 3 comprises a power supply circuit and an audio playing circuit, wherein the input end of the power supply circuit is connected with the battery 8, and the output end of the audio playing circuit is connected with the loudspeaker 11.
